# Python日志及自动推送系统
在现代软件开发中,日志记录是不可或缺的一部分。它不仅用于追踪程序的执行,还能帮助我们在出现问题时快速定位错误。结合自动推送功能,我们可以在日志中捕获关键信息并将其发送到指定的渠道,比如电子邮件或聊天应用。本文将探讨如何使用Python实现日志记录和自动推送机制。
## 日志记录基础
首先,我们需要导入Python的`logging`模块。这个模块提供了灵活
1.python的logging模块提供了标准的日志接口,可以通过它存储各种格式的日志,日志级别等级:critical > error > warning > info > debug默认情况下只显示了大于等于WARNING级别的日志。 在logging.basicConfig()函数中可通过具体参数来更改logging模块默认行为,可用参数有filename:用指定的文
转载
2023-09-27 14:32:33
35阅读
# Python 推送日志对接企业微信的实现指南
在这篇文章中,我们将要实现一个使用Python将日志推送到企业微信的过程。这将帮助你更好地理解如何通过企业微信的API集成推送功能。
## 流程概览
在实现这个功能之前,我们先来了解整个流程。下表总结了关键步骤:
| 步骤 | 描述 |
|--------------
原创
2024-10-04 05:51:31
148阅读
iOS推送服务细节回顾 之前在做推送功能时候,就总结过一系列证书的制作,OC代码实现和服务器搭建等经验。又过了一段时间了,前前后后对推送服务做了多次的完善和优化,有iOS客户端的,还有本地服务器端的。现在就一些细节再回顾一下,也是对此前总结的补充。一、远程消息推送的注册提示。第一次安装需要注册远程推送服
转载
2023-08-08 10:11:19
213阅读
作者:HelloGitHub-追梦人物博客文章的模型有一个 excerpt 字段,这个字段用于存储文章的摘要。目前为止,还只能在 django admin 后台手动为文章输入摘要。每次手动输入摘要比较麻烦,对有些文章来说,只要摘取正文的前 N 个字符作为摘要,以便提供文章预览就可以了。因此我们来实现如果文章没有输入摘要,则自动摘取正文的前 N 个字符作为摘要,这有两种实现方法。覆写 save 方法
转载
2024-01-23 11:17:53
25阅读
zk基本功能了解 zookeper是一个高性能,分布式,开源分布式应用协调服务,他提供了简单的原始的功能,分布式应用可以基于他实现高级服务,比如同步,配置管理,集群管理,命名服务。他容易编程,使用文件系统目录作为数据模型。服务端跑在java上,客户单用c和java2中语言 zk的功能: 协调:多个节点一起完成一个动作 1.集群成员管理 2.锁 3.选主 4.
网络协议在网络上通信,我们需要相关的网络协议,如TCP/IP, UDP…等待。当然,你可以说我从一个框架开始,并不想知道太多。没关系,但我相信你会愿意回顾一段时间的基础知识。说到网络编程,您一定见过Socket,它转换成Socket。这是什么?我相信你和我第一次见到它时一样迷糊。我认为这不是一个好的翻译。我认为引用一段话是一个很好的解释。Socket是网络编程的一个抽象概念。通常我们用一个Sock
转载
2024-08-28 23:27:35
20阅读
一、准备开发工具开发工具:HBuilderX官网地址:http://www.dcloud.io(标准版需要自己安装插件,app开发版已经把app开发常用的插件安装好了,开箱即用,建议使用开发版)二、打包生成一个vue项目就拿手头上一个vue项目进行打包,vue项目预览如下:打包生成的项目结构:三、创建HBuilder的app项目(请先注册HBuilde账号并登录,打包的时候需要登录,并获取应用识别
转载
2023-11-10 19:45:51
129阅读
今天由于我生病,于是在家休息。刚好我表弟来我家里玩!由于太无聊了,就顺便教他写个"飞机大战"的游戏!还不错,他玩的也挺开心,哈哈哈。如果有想要源码的小伙伴们可以找我要!操作环境操作系统:windows10 python版本:python 3.7 使用模块:os,sys,random,pygame Python有过基础的都知道,我们在做游戏的时候,会用到一个模块:pygame ! 小白需要注意的是:
转载
2024-08-30 16:25:09
31阅读
谢邀,去年春节期间,没事报了一个python web开发的网络课程,根据自己的学习情况来回答一下。一个页面的开发,应该是分前端和后端的。关于后端在python中有两个最常见的开发框架:Django,flask。Django大而全,什么功能模块都已经封装好了,调用即可;flask小而精,没有很高的封装,但是有许多功能模块,需要我们自己去集成。当初学习的那个网络课程是用flask框架来做的,上手很简单
转载
2023-09-04 13:43:35
79阅读
C-Free和VC++ 6.0是根据源文件扩展名来编译的。在学习C语言时,应将IDE的默认扩展名设置为.c,或者先保存为.c文件再进行编译,以避免造成不必要的困惑。
前言:我是喜欢编程的一只菜鸟,在自学过程中,对遇到的一些问题和困惑,有时虽有一点体会感悟,但时间一长就会淡忘,很不利于知识的积累。因此,想通过博客园这个平台,一来记录自己的学习体会,二来
转载
2023-07-04 20:56:19
255阅读
1.背景刚到一家公司需要写一个实时分析tshark捕捉到的数据,tshark一直往文本里面写数据,写一个程序要实时获取到添加的数据并进行分析处理最后入库。此时思绪狂飞,想了一些比较挫的方法。本人想到的方法: 1.每隔一定时间去查看下文件的mtime,如果有改动则读取数据,并记录读取的行数。下次再去读这个文件的数据则上次记录的行数开始继续读。当文件行数太
转载
2024-06-06 21:08:33
19阅读
背景运维windows服务器的同学都知道,windows服务器进行批量管理的时候非常麻烦,没有比较顺手的工具,虽然saltstack和ansible都能够支持windows操作,但是使用起来总感觉不太舒服,比如ansible使用的winrm进行远程操作,需要提前在windows上进行设置,并且要求操作系统版本和powershell版本,根据个人使用经验,经常存在链接不上,连接慢,或者推送失败的问题
转载
2024-01-23 23:47:33
74阅读
c++中嵌入python入门1
本人是用vc2003+python2.5学习的,其它的也应该差不了多少 0. 坏境设置 把python的include/libs目录分别加到vc的include/lib directories中去。另外,由于python没有提供debug lib,体地说,就是没有提供python25_d.lib了。你可以自己编译py
转载
2023-07-28 14:53:44
1081阅读
1、 问题 随着现在各种系统越来越多,各系统间的数据交换及对接也越来越频繁,当我们自己的系统需从其它系统获取数据或提供数据时,往往对方系统没有相关人员配合,也没有提供相应的对接接口,这时我们该怎么完成任务呢? 我在工作中就遇到这样的问题,我们自己开发的系统的需要的上级部门的系统交互,主要是从上级部门系统中获取数据,并将处理的结果数据提交回上级系统。 上级部门的系统虽然提供了数据接口api,但
转载
2023-12-09 22:40:28
60阅读
# Python可以对接Hive数据吗?
在大数据领域,Hive是一个常用的数据仓库工具,用于处理和分析大规模的结构化数据。Python是一种具有强大数据分析和处理能力的编程语言。那么,Python是否可以与Hive进行数据对接呢?答案是肯定的!本文将介绍如何使用Python对接Hive数据,并提供代码示例。
## 安装pyhive库
为了能够在Python中对接Hive,我们需要安装pyh
原创
2023-10-05 16:55:39
167阅读
pdb文件包含了编译后程序指向源代码的位置信息,用于调试的时候定位到源代码,主要是用来方便调试的。在程序发布为release模式时,建议将 pdb文件删除, 同时,对外发布的时候,也把 pdb删除,有利于保护程序。 PDB:Program Debug Database(程序调试数据库)文件 PDB(程序调试数据库)文件保持着调试和项目状态信息,从而可以对程序的调试配置进行增量链接。当
# 如何在iPad Pro上写Python
## 介绍
在iPad Pro上编写Python代码是完全可行的。iPad Pro可以运行多种文本编辑器和Python解释器应用程序,使得编写和运行Python代码变得轻松且方便。本文将指导您如何在iPad Pro上进行Python编程。
## 整体流程
下面是在iPad Pro上写Python代码的整体流程:
| 步骤 | 描述 |
| ----
原创
2023-11-04 14:14:14
395阅读
# Postman可以写Python吗?
Postman 是一个非常受欢迎的API测试和开发工具,主要用于发送请求、接收响应,以及进行自动化测试。而在众多后端语言中,Python 以其简洁易读的语法和强大的生态系统受到开发者们的青睐。那么,Postman 是否可以使用 Python 呢?答案是可以的,虽然 Postman 本身并不直接支持 Python,但我们可以利用 Postman 的功能与
# Python可以写内存吗?
## 概述
在这篇文章中,我将向你介绍如何使用Python来写入内存。首先,我将展示整个过程的流程图,然后逐步指导你进行实现。本教程适用于刚入行的开发者,不需要太多的编程经验。
## 流程图
下面是整个实现过程的流程图:
```mermaid
gantt
dateFormat YYYY-MM-DD
title 实现Python写入内存的流
原创
2023-11-16 06:10:46
71阅读